Transaction 643fd940b33d36df63acfba4233a67d85897688d9d7ae7ecdaa0c693ce1829dd
2 Input
2 Outputs
- 643fd940b33d36df63acfba4233a67d85897688d9d7ae7ecdaa0c693ce1829dd:0
- 643fd940b33d36df63acfba4233a67d85897688d9d7ae7ecdaa0c693ce1829dd:1
value 2600000
address 33kEbM5f3KuMMsMWRCGf8pfe8nLa21TEEx
value 670175
address 1PgexWHCDmMtTz9MKp2PbiXXHjM9HyFEcd